Transaction c34fcbaaf5a0784fec485f1ea43b9a19a4d87de8055a84e1dfdc049bb9818862
1 Input
1 Output
-
c34fcbaaf5a0784fec485f1ea43b9a19a4d87de8055a84e1dfdc049bb9818862:0
- value
- 12010993
- script pubkey
- OP_0 OP_PUSHBYTES_20 556bf824e4099eed5bb5efa5acfee7b25df72dca
- address
- bc1q244lsf8ypx0w6ka4a7j6elh8kfwlwtw2rkufx3